A massive, multi-billion dollar overhaul is on the way for Terminal 4 at JFK International Airport in Queens. The expansion will close Terminal 2, but will usher in a host of upgrades for travelers at Terminal 4.
The announcement is part of a larger $13 billion overhaul of JFK Airport.
This $3.8 billion phase includes closing Terminal 2's 11 gates and replacing them with 16 new domestic gates at Terminal 4, which is the international terminal for Delta Air Lines and just got a major overhaul five years ago.
It would mean all of Delta's operations are moving under one roof.
Plans call for 500,000 square feet of new space, restaurants, amenities, new ticketing areas and improved road access.
